Collabera Logo

Collabera

Software Developer Engineer Testing (QA)

Reposted 24 Days Ago
Be an Early Applicant
In-Office
Vancouver, BC
Senior level
In-Office
Vancouver, BC
Senior level
Collaborate in software design, programming, and testing. Responsible for coordinating test and release processes, focusing on software-defined networking systems.
The summary above was generated by AI
Company Description

Established in 1991, Collabera has been a leader in IT staffing for over 22 years and is one of the largest diversity IT staffing firms in the industry. As a half a billion dollar IT company, with more than 9,000 professionals across 30+ offices, Collabera offers comprehensive, cost-effective IT staffing & IT Services. We provide services to Fortune 500 and mid-size companies to meet their talent needs with high quality IT resources through Staff Augmentation, Global Talent Management, Value Added Services through CLASS (Competency Leveraged Advanced Staffing & Solutions) Permanent Placement Services and Vendor Management Programs. 

Job Description

Job Summary

As a member of the team reporting to the Vice President, Engineering and Client Services, you will possess relevant technical expertise in some combination of software design, programming, communication technologies, networking, and testing. Responsibilities will vary based on technical specialization and project needs. Developers will contribute to software release and test processes.

Ideal candidates will have experience with modern software design, development and testing. An interest in coordinating both test and release processes for a modern software-defined networking system is required. Must have experience with automated source control, documentation, test, and build systems. As well, knowledge of industrial automation systems, industrial protocols at the hardware and application layers, and the application of security in distributed system architectures will be beneficial.

Desired Skills and Experience 

• Usability and UI testing

• Exploratory testing methods

• Performance optimization

• Network performance testing and debugging

• OS-application integration and validation

• Software test automation

• Test procedure development

• Code monitors, profilers, and debugging tools

• At least 5 years relevant QA experience

• Fluent knowledge of object-oriented programming languages such as C/C++, Java, and Python (experience with C# would also be considered)

• Experience in simulation or quality control processes

• Capabilities applying hardware and software security models across several market domains including defence, manufacturing, utilities, transportation and medical

• Familiarity with industrial system design and implementations such as SCADA

• An understanding of the needs and challenges of Big Data and the Industrial Internet (IIoT)

• Strong written and oral communication skills

• BA computer science or equivalent

• Demonstrated ability to establish and maintain effective professional working relationships

• Proven technical leadership in software development

Additional Information

How to apply:

Top Skills

Automated Source Control
C#
C/C++
Documentation
Java
Python
Scada
Test And Build Systems

Similar Jobs

10 Hours Ago
In-Office
Burnaby, BC, CAN
Senior level
Senior level
eCommerce • Fintech • Payments • Software • Financial Services
The role involves designing backend services for AI/ML workloads, enhancing core ML systems, and collaborating with teams to optimize infrastructure for scalable AI solutions.
Top Skills: AWSGitlabGoJavaJenkinsMavenPyTorchScikit-LearnXgboost
10 Hours Ago
In-Office
Burnaby, BC, CAN
Senior level
Senior level
eCommerce • Fintech • Payments • Software • Financial Services
The Privacy Senior Program Manager will lead privacy and regulatory programs, ensure compliance with global privacy regulations, and enhance privacy culture across the organization by managing privacy risks and third-party evaluations.
Top Skills: AWSDynamoEc2MySQLRdsS3Sns
10 Hours Ago
Easy Apply
Remote or Hybrid
2 Locations
Easy Apply
Senior level
Senior level
Artificial Intelligence • Information Technology • Machine Learning • Natural Language Processing • Productivity • Software • Generative AI
The Engagement Manager leads enterprise deployments of Superhuman's AI productivity platform, managing the project lifecycle from scoping to go-live, while collaborating with cross-functional teams and ensuring customer success.
Top Skills: AsanaCodaConfluenceJIRAMiroMondayMs ProjectNotionSmartsheetWrike

What you need to know about the Vancouver Tech Scene

Raincouver, Vancity, The Big Smoke — Vancouver is known by many names, and in recent years, it has gained a reputation as a growing hub for both tech and sustainability. Renowned for its natural beauty, the city has become a magnet for professionals eager to create environmental solutions, and with an emphasis on clean technology, renewable energy and environmental innovation, it's attracted companies across various industries, all working toward a shared goal: advancing clean technology.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account